YouTube Red has unveiled the trailer today for its latest kid-friendly series starring plumber-turned-backyard inventor Colin Furze.
The 37-year-old U.K.-based YouTube star, who counts 5.3 million subscribers on his flagship channel, will headline Furze World Wonders. In the 10-episode series bowing Sept. 28, Furze will put his invention skills to good use in order to help other people — including assisting a brother and sister achieve a Guinness Record for the world’s largest water rocket, and enabling one family to up the ante on their annual water fight with an epic battle barge.

Furze has skyrocketed to viral renown on YouTube thanks to clips like The Jet Bicycle (26 million views) and DIY Wolverine (17 million views). On this season of Furze World Wonders, he will also build a giant pinball machine for a charity event, help one maid of honor host an epic medieval engagement party, and build a giant canine playground for a dog rescue. claws
Other family-friendly YouTube Red shows that have already been released include: We Are Savvy starring Bratayley‘s Annie LeBlanc; Hyperlinked featuring the buzzy girl group L2M; and an animated series inspired by the mobile game Fruit Ninja called Frenzy Force. Furze’s most recent projects include This Book Isn’t Safe, a how-to tome for young inventors, and an appearance in the Red Bull documentary Kings Of Content, which chronicles the rise of online video creators.
